If you’re a true dumpling lover, Dumplings by Uncle Wang is the place to be. This cozy restaurant is known for its homemade dumplings, prepared in different ways: steamed, boiled, or pan‑fried until crispy.

The dumplings are filled with delicious combinations such as pork with Chinese cabbage, shrimp with chives, or a vegetarian mushroom mix. Everything is freshly made according to traditional Chinese recipes. Pair your dumplings with a spicy dipping sauce and you’ve got the perfect meal

Craving a heartwarming Chinese meal? Hotbowl specializes in hotpot and noodle soups, allowing you to build your own dish. The restaurant is known for its flavorful broths and fresh ingredients, such as tender slices of meat, seafood, and crunchy vegetables.

At Hotbowl, you first choose your base broth — ranging from mild to extra spicy. Then you add your own ingredients and cook them in the steaming soup. A perfect choice if you’re looking for a cozy and interactive dining experience.

Miss Gu’s brings the authentic flavors of Sichuan to the Markthal. This restaurant is known for its spicy and aromatic dishes, such as mapo tofu, kung pao chicken, and Sichuan noodles. If you enjoy a bit of heat, this is the place for you.

What makes Miss Gu’s unique is the perfect balance between spiciness, sweetness, and savoriness. The dishes are prepared with real Sichuan peppercorns, giving that signature tingling sensation on your tongue. Be sure to try their homemade dumplings and roasted duck as well.
